22 // There is one UnwindTable object per ObjectFile.
23 // It contains a list of Unwind objects -- one per function, populated lazily -- for the ObjectFile.
24 // Each Unwind object has multiple UnwindPlans for different scenarios.

38 // We can't do some of this initialization when the ObjectFile is running its ctor; delay doing it
39 // until needed for something.
40 
41 void
42 UnwindTable::Initialize ()
43 {
44     if (m_initialized)
45         return;
46 
47     SectionList* sl = m_object_file.GetSectionList ();
48     if (sl)
49     {
50         SectionSP sect = sl->FindSectionByType (eSectionTypeEHFrame, true);
51         if (sect.get())
52         {
53             m_eh_frame = new DWARFCallFrameInfo(m_object_file, sect, eRegisterKindGCC, true);
54         }
55     }
56 
57     ArchSpec arch;
58     if (m_object_file.GetArchitecture (arch))
59     {
60         m_assembly_profiler = UnwindAssembly::FindPlugin (arch);
61         m_initialized = true;
62     }
63 }

71 FuncUnwindersSP
72 UnwindTable::GetFuncUnwindersContainingAddress (const Address& addr, SymbolContext &sc)
73 {
74     FuncUnwindersSP no_unwind_found;
75 
76     Initialize();
77 
78     // There is an UnwindTable per object file, so we can safely use file handles
79     addr_t file_addr = addr.GetFileAddress();
80     iterator end = m_unwinds.end ();
81     iterator insert_pos = end;
82     if (!m_unwinds.empty())
83     {
84         insert_pos = m_unwinds.lower_bound (file_addr);
85         iterator pos = insert_pos;
86         if ((pos == m_unwinds.end ()) || (pos != m_unwinds.begin() && pos->second->GetFunctionStartAddress() != addr))
87             --pos;
88 
89         if (pos->second->ContainsAddress (addr))
90             return pos->second;
91     }
92 
93     AddressRange range;
94     if (!sc.GetAddressRange(eSymbolContextFunction | eSymbolContextSymbol, 0, false, range) || !range.GetBaseAddress().IsValid())
95     {
96         // Does the eh_frame unwind info has a function bounds for this addr?
97         if (m_eh_frame == NULL || !m_eh_frame->GetAddressRange (addr, range))
98         {
99             return no_unwind_found;
100         }
101     }
102 
103     FuncUnwindersSP func_unwinder_sp(new FuncUnwinders(*this, m_assembly_profiler, range));
104     m_unwinds.insert (insert_pos, std::make_pair(range.GetBaseAddress().GetFileAddress(), func_unwinder_sp));
105 //    StreamFile s(stdout);
106 //    Dump (s);
107     return func_unwinder_sp;
108 }
